Just under a couple of centuries on from when it was first staged, Henrik Ibsen’s A Doll’s House – a radical feat at the time – continues to resonate. The tale of a young woman,Nora – a housewife who becomes disillusioned and dissatisfied with her condescending husband Torvald one that feeds in well with current conversations had around women’s rights. Currently playing at the Hudson Theatre, New York up until 10th June, the production has received critical acclaim, adapted by Amy Herzog and directed by Jamie Lloyd, the cast includes Jessica Chastain, Arian Moayed, Tasha Lawrence, Tasha Lawrence, Michael Patrick Thornton, Okieriete Onaodowan and Jesmille Darbouze. Starring as Kristine Linde, actor, singer and dancer Jesmille tells us more about the show’s current run.
